In a current examine, we claimed the identification plus the characterization of a brand new atypical opioid receptor with distinctive unfavorable regulatory Qualities towards opioid peptides.one Our benefits showed that ACKR3/CXCR7, hitherto known as an atypical scavenger receptor for chemokines CXCL12 and CXCL11, is also a wide-spectrum scavenger for opioid peptides in the enkephalin, dynorphin, and nociceptin people, regulating their availability for classical opioid receptors.

Scientists have just lately recognized and succeeded in synthesizing conolidine, a pure compound that demonstrates promise as a strong analgesic agent with a more favorable security profile. Although the exact system of action continues to be elusive, it's at present postulated that conolidine might have several biologic targets. Presently, conolidine is revealed to inhibit Cav2.2 calcium channels and increase The supply of endogenous opioid peptides by binding to some lately determined opioid scavenger ACKR3. Even though the identification of conolidine as a potential novel analgesic agent delivers yet another avenue to address the opioid crisis and take care of CNCP, additional research are needed to grasp its mechanism of action and utility and efficacy in controlling CNCP.

Plants are actually Traditionally a source of analgesic alkaloids, Whilst their pharmacological characterization is usually limited. Amid these types of natural analgesic molecules, conolidine, located in the bark on the tropical flowering shrub Tabernaemontana divaricata, also called pinwheel flower or crepe jasmine, has extended been Employed in traditional Chinese, Ayurvedic and Thai medicines to treat fever and pain4 (Fig. 1a). Pharmacologists have only a short while ago been able to confirm its medicinal and pharmacological Qualities thanks to its initial asymmetric complete synthesis.5 Conolidine is usually a unusual C5-nor stemmadenine (Fig. 1b), which displays potent analgesia in in vivo types of tonic and persistent pain and minimizes inflammatory pain relief. It had been also instructed that conolidine-induced analgesia may absence problems typically related to classical opioid prescription drugs.
